Understanding the IELTS Test Structure
Before starting a preparation journey, it is important to acquaint oneself with the exam's format. IELTS includes 4 modules: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The Academic version is generally needed for university admission, while the General Training version is used for migration and office purposes.
| Module | Number of Questions | Duration | Content Focus |
|---|---|---|---|
| Listening | 40 | Thirty minutes (plus 10 minutes to move answers) | Conversations and monologues in daily social contexts |
| Checking out | 40 | 60 minutes | 3 long texts (Academic) or much shorter passages (General Training) |
| Writing | 2 tasks | 60 minutes | Task 1: describe visual details (Academic) or compose a letter (General Training); Task 2: essay |
| Speaking | 3 parts | 11-- 14 minutes | Intro, hint card discussion, and follow‑up concerns |
Understanding the timing and concern types is the first step toward a "guaranteed" result, as it enables candidates to designate research study time successfully.

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id Them
- Poor Time Management-- Many prospects lack time in Reading and Writing. Experiment a timer and find out to avoid challenging concerns momentarily.
- Ignoring Speaking Practice-- Speaking is typically the least practiced module. Set up a minimum of 3 mock interviews with a partner or tutor before the exam.
- Relying on "Brain Dumps"-- Some sites declare to offer "ensured" concerns. These are unreliable and may violate test security policies. Focus on genuine skill development instead.
- Overlooking Band Descriptors-- Understanding the evaluation criteria (Task Response, Coherence & & Cohesion, Lexical Resource, Grammatical Range) helps candidates target particular improvement areas.
